Sulfated Polysaccharides and Resistance to Russell's Viper Venom.
SummaryResults of this study indicate that heparin can inhibit the lethal effects of Russell's Viper venom in a dose-response manner. This protective activity was also demonstrated with other sulfated mucopolysaccharides of the connective tissue and with sulfated polysaccharides of exogenous origin.
